    Rosario was an acclaimed prospect out of high school who ranked No. 60 in the 2020 class, but made it to campus at Miami where he has shown impressive pure stuff but struggled to get his results to match. In mostly a starting role, Rosario has posted a 6.47 ERA over 200.1 innings in his three seasons with the Hurricanes, including a 21% strikeout rate and a 9.9% walk rate. Listed at 6-foot-1, 182 pounds, Rosario is an undersized righthander who pitches from the stretch and works with a solid three-pitch mix. He averaged 95-96 mph with his fastball in 2023, and the pitch has been up to 100 mph with plenty of arm-side run and a bit of sink. Despite the velocity and movement, Rosario’s fastball has always played down from its velocity, potentially because of a lack of deception or below-average extension—or both. His secondaries offer a bit more promise, though he threw his slider and changeup less than a third of the time combined in 2023. The slider is a low-80s pitch with high spin rates in the 2,600 rpm range and generated a 30% miss rate, while his changeup is a firm, upper-80s offering that missed bats at a 48% rate. Opposing batters managed a .764 OPS against his secondaries compared to an .881 OPS against his fastball in 2023. Rosario has been home run prone throughout his college career, despite generally being a groundball pitcher, and a 10.7 hit-per-nine rate means he’ll need to either take a step forward with his command, tweak his pitch usage or try and change his fastball shape in pro ball. He’s an intriguing pro development prospect with performance that has never quite matched the natural arm talent.
